A Figure from History - Joseph F. Rutherford

Sometimes, looking at historical figures helps us understand how certain ideas or organizations developed over time. Joseph F. Rutherford was a person who played a significant role in a particular religious group during the early to mid-20th century. He took on a leadership position around 1916, and his time at the helm saw many changes and developments within the group. He was, in a way, a very central figure during a period of considerable transformation, and his actions had a lasting impact on many people.

The Life of a Notable Individual - as seen by the gatrway pundit

Joseph F. Rutherford was a lawyer by training, and he became the second president of the Watch Tower Bible and Tract Society. His tenure was marked by a shift in the group's focus and a strong emphasis on public preaching. He also faced some legal challenges, including imprisonment in 1918. His life, basically, was one of constant activity and change, and he left a notable mark on the organization he led. How Did Health Issues Shape Lives Back Then?

Personal health challenges can greatly influence a person's life and decisions. Joseph F. Rutherford, for instance, experienced significant health problems after being released from prison in 1919. He had a severe case of pneumonia, which left him with only one healthy lung. This condition, naturally, would have made life a good deal more difficult for him, impacting his ability to travel and carry out his duties. It shows how physical well-being, or the lack of it, can affect someone's path, even a public figure's.

A Personal Challenge - a story for the gatrway pundit

In the 1920s, under a doctor's care, Rutherford sought to manage his health condition. It was because of this ongoing health issue that he eventually moved to a warmer climate. He came to San Diego around 1930, about 15 years into his term as president. There, he had a property named Beth Sarim, which he set aside for the use of historical figures who were, at the time, expected to return.
